Maintaining Security
Security guards play a essential role in securing properties and individuals. Their core responsibility is to deter crime and maintain a safe environment. Throughout their shifts, security guards monitor premises diligently, observing for any irregular activity.
They also enforce security protocols, including access control, visitor screening, and incident reporting. Furthermore, security guards often provide assistance to personnel and react to emergencies promptly.
- Halting theft and vandalism
- Surveilling surveillance systems
- Conducting security patrols
- Addressing emergency situations
- Offering customer service and assistance
A dedicated security guard is a valuable asset in fostering a safe and secure environment.

Safeguarding your business: Local vs. National Security Companies
When it comes preserving the safety of your premises, choosing between a local and national security company can be a difficult decision. Both options possess their own benefits.
Local companies often feature a more intimate understanding of the area and may react more promptly to incidents. They also usually offer customized service and a more level of accessibility.
National security companies, conversely, often bring a broader selection of services and knowledge in dealing with sophisticated challenges. Their networks may also be more extensive, allowing them to handle larger operations.
Ultimately, the best choice depends on your specific requirements. Consider factors like your spending limit, the nature of your security issues, and your desire for national assistance.
